Get up-to-speed fast on new Photoshop CS6 features that photographers need to know!

Photoshop has long been the industry standard editing tool for just about anyone who works with images for a living. However, Photoshop is such huge and powerful program that it can be overwhelming to discover and learn about just the new features that affect your workflow.

The Photographer's Quick Guide to Photoshop CS6 by Rob Sylvan is an eBook designed to get photographers started quickly with just the new features that are most relevant to them. In this book, you’ll learn step-by-step how to:

  • Configure important preference settings
  • Use new features in Adobe Camera Raw 7.0
  • Get the most out of the new Content-Aware Move tool
  • Leverage new powers built into the Patch tool
  • Select skin tones with new features in Color Range
